dc.description.abstractTwo antenna designs operating in the LTE/4G cellular frequency bands are proposed in this paper. Both designs consist of a driven strip which capacitively excites a parasitic grounded strip for a better matching response around 700 MHz. The antennas are realized using Laser Direct Structuring (LDS) technology on POCAN plastic material with a height of 5 mm above the system Printed Circuit Board. Passive matching circuits are necessary at each antenna’s feed, to match the input impedance to 50 Ohm at the desired operating bands (700-960 MHz and 1.7-2.2 GHz for the first design and 700-960 MHz and 1.7-2.7 GHz for the second). The simulation results are validated through s-parameter and total efficiency measurements. To form a basis for future studies, the effect of the hand and the head of the user are investigated upon the antenna performance.en
